Output 339380dd723ff34082163a8c49061cfedfd40e989884ac61e7244b3108af1d74:15

value
4266338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70cc12ff8c778ffe1d78687589296457d7f6be7b OP_EQUAL
address
3ByS5MThd9Tr7RAk39BZz8id9Lwn3GnP5F
transaction
339380dd723ff34082163a8c49061cfedfd40e989884ac61e7244b3108af1d74
spent
true